When it involves swimming pools, safety is paramount, especially for families with kids and pets. Installing a DIY pool fence is an efficient way to create a secure barrier that stops unintended drownings. This task could seem daunting, but with the right tools, supplies, and data, it might be completed smoothly.


Start by determining your wants. Consider the scale of your pool, its environment, and the sort of fence you wish to set up. Various materials are available, such as wooden, vinyl, and aluminum. Each material has its own advantages and downsides, so think twice about durability, maintenance, and aesthetics.


Measuring your pool space accurately is essential. Use a measuring tape to get the scale, making certain that you account for any slopes or uneven floor. The location of the fence ought to be at a safe distance from the water, usually at least 4 ft away. This distance not only retains youngsters from reaching the edge but additionally allows for a buffer zone.


Gathering the right instruments and materials is important for a successful set up. Have a submit hole digger, degree, concrete mix, and a hammer readily available. Additionally, consider using gate hardware that meets security standards. These parts will assist be certain that your fence not only seems good but also capabilities properly.

Before you start digging, verify your local building codes. Regulations concerning pool fencing differ from one area to a different. Some areas may require particular forms of fences, whereas others could have height requirements or guidelines about gaps between pickets. Familiarizing your self with these codes ensures that your installation is authorized and compliant.


Once you've your materials, mark where every fence publish will go (Best Pool Fencing Materials Sunshine Coast). A common apply is to make use of stakes and string to outline the fence's perimeter. This technique gives you a visual information and helps preserve a straight line. Take your time with this step; it plays an important function in the general look of your finished fence


With the layout prepared, it’s time to dig holes for the fence posts. Use a publish hole digger to create holes that are a minimal of two ft deep. Depth is necessary, as it ensures your fence stands robust in opposition to climate and wear over time. After digging, place the posts in their respective holes and examine for plumb utilizing a stage.

Before securing the posts, pour a concrete mix into each hole. This step provides stability and durability. Follow the manufacturer's instructions for mixing the concrete, and allow it to set according to the recommended time. Patience in this phase pays off, as a well-set post ensures a sturdy fence.

After your posts have set, start attaching the fence panels. Whether utilizing pre-made panels or assembling from scratch, ensure that each section connects tightly to its neighboring panels. Avoid leaving gaps, as children or pets may exploit these openings. Consider including a latch system on gates that's out of reach of little hands.


Consider the aesthetics of your fence as well. Trim any extra materials and sand down rough edges to offer a polished look. Painting or staining your fence not solely provides type but also provides a protecting layer towards weathering. Use exterior-grade products to ensure longevity.


After finishing the set up, it's essential to examine your work completely. Check for any loose panels or unsteady posts. This ultimate walk-through helps establish any issues that could compromise security. Don't hesitate to make any needed changes to ensure that your fence meets safety requirements.

Regular upkeep is necessary to keep your DIY pool fence in high condition. Each season brings completely different challenges, from weathering to dirt buildup. Inspect your fence periodically, extra frequently through the spring and summer season months when pool use peaks. Cleaning and resealing your fence can help extend its life, making it a clever investment.


Consult with professionals when you have any doubts about your work. A fast review from an professional can present peace of mind relating to security, significantly if you have youngsters or pets. It’s important to balance the DIY spirit with the reality of security issues.

What sort of fence is greatest for pool safety?


Mesh, vinyl, and aluminum fences are in style selections for pool security. Mesh offers visibility, while vinyl and aluminum provide sturdiness. Consider durability, aesthetics, and upkeep when deciding on the kind that fits your wants.




How do I guarantee my pool fence is secure?






To ensure security, set up gate latches out of reach of youngsters, use self-closing and self-latching gates, and verify for gaps at the base of the fence. Regularly inspect the fence for injury or put on.

To install posts, mark the required locations evenly around the pool, dig holes for each publish (typically 2-3 toes deep), place the posts within the holes, ensure they're level, and fill the holes with concrete. Allow sufficient time for drying.


Can I install a pool fence on uneven ground?


Yes, a pool fence may be put in on uneven ground by using adjustable post brackets or making a stepped or racked set up. Ensure stability and security by securing posts adequately.
